In memory of:

Private Reginald John Binning

Military service

Service number: 552652
Age: 20
Rank: Private
Force: Army
Unit/Regiment: The Fort Garry Horse
Birth: March 16, 1896 United Kingdom
Enlistment: June 10, 1915 Alberta
Death: January 2, 1917

Burial/memorial information

Grave reference: II. B. 9.

COMBLES COMMUNAL CEMETERY EXTENSION Somme, France

The large village of Combles is 16 kilometres east of Albert and 13 kilometres south of Bapaume. The COMBLES COMMUNAL CEMETERY EXTENSION is on the north-east side of the village and the Extension is at the back, or north-east, of the Communal Cemetery.
